Step 1: Understand the term 'visual pigments'. Visual pigments are light-sensitive molecules found in photoreceptor cells of the retina, responsible for the initial step in vision by absorbing light.
Step 2: Recognize the role of a chromophore. A chromophore is the part of a molecule responsible for its color and light absorption. In visual pigments, the chromophore is essential for capturing light energy.
Step 3: Learn about vitamin A and its derivative, retinal. Retinal is a form of vitamin A that serves as the chromophore in visual pigments. It binds to opsin proteins to form functional visual pigments.
Step 4: Eliminate incorrect options. Chlorophyll and magnesium are related to photosynthesis in plants, not vision. Phycobilin and sulfur are associated with light-harvesting pigments in algae. Carotene and glucose are unrelated to visual pigments.
Step 5: Conclude that the correct answer is 'a chromophore; vitamin A (retinal)', as retinal derived from vitamin A is the chromophore in visual pigments.
